Power reclining chair

The modern-day poster child for plush convenience, the power recliner chair provides elegance and modern operation. A gentle push on a push-button control enables the chair to move into a boundless number of recline positions, which can assist ease pain from health conditions and poor sitting posture. It can even improve circulation by promoting a healthier seated body position. Power recliners also support much easier sit-to-stand movements, enabling the user to raise up into a standing position without straining.

Manual recliner

A manual recliner does not have any electrical components or motors within it, rather, it works by utilizing the person's own body weight to move into a reclining position. It typically involves a lever or handle that, when pulled, releases the lock and permits the chair to be pushed back into a reclined position. Some recliner chairs even have a swivel base that allows you to alter your position and search in a different instructions.

As there are fewer moving parts in a manual recliner chair, it tends to be more simple and may for that reason be much easier to utilize. It likewise has the benefit of being cheaper than a power recliner and can be utilized without access to an electrical power outlet.
